Request for Approval under the “Generic Clearance for the Collection of Routine Customer Feedback” (OMB#: 0925-0648 Exp Date: 05/2021)


T ITLE OF INFORMATION COLLECTION: 2019 Brain Research through Advancing Innovative Neurotechnologies (BRAIN) Investigators Meeting Conference Assessment Survey


PURPOSE: The purpose of this survey is to receive feedback from the attendees of the 2019 BRAIN Investigators meeting regarding their overall satisfaction with the meeting (e.g. topics covered, presentation quality, organization of the meeting, etc.). These survey results will be used to inform planning of future (2020) BRAIN PI meeting.


DESCRIPTION OF RESPONDENTS: Respondents are meeting registrants including NIH-, NSF-, DARPA-, and IARPA- funded investigators and associated scientific staff (e.g., postdocs) from academic and private institutions around country who attended the NIH sponsored 2019 BRAIN Initiative Investigators Meeting on April 11-13, 2019 in Washington, DC. Respondents also include federal staff (NIH, NSF, DARPA, IARP), BRAIN Initiative related investigators who do not receive federal funding (e.g., Allen Institute, HHMI/Janelia, Human Brain Project), the media, members of congress, patient/advocacy groups, and members of the public.

The selection of targeted respondents

  1. Do you have a customer list or something similar that defines the universe of potential respondents and do you have a sampling plan for selecting from this universe? [x] Yes [ ] No


If the answer is yes, please provide a description of both below (or attach the sampling plan)? If the answer is no, please provide a description of how you plan to identify your potential group of respondents and how you will select them?


We will have the complete list of registrants to the 2019 BRAIN Investigators meeting held on April 11-13, which is anticipated to reach 1200. This list will be compiled by April 20th, 2019. We do not plan to sample this population, but rather have the survey available to attendees via the meeting app.
